How can employees ensure that they are effectively measuring the impact of incorporating customer feedback into their self-reflection process, and what strategies can they use to track and evaluate their progress in continuously improving their customer service skills and strengthening relationships with clients?
Employees can ensure they are effectively measuring the impact of incorporating customer feedback by setting clear goals and metrics to track progress. They can use tools like surveys, feedback forms, and customer satisfaction scores to gather data on their performance. To continuously improve their customer service skills and strengthen relationships with clients, employees can regularly review feedback, seek out training and development opportunities, and collaborate with colleagues to share best practices. Additionally, they can track their progress by monitoring key performance indicators, seeking feedback from supervisors and peers, and actively seeking out opportunities for self-improvement.
